Φτιάξε ευρετήριο για τις «τελευταίες 20 παραγγελίες» του προφίλ πελάτη
Το περιβάλλον χρήστη του προφίλ πελάτη φορτώνει ένα πάνελ «τελευταίες 20 παραγγελίες για αυτόν τον πελάτη» — φιλτράρισμα κατά αναγνωριστικό πελάτη και ταξινόμηση κατά ημερομηνία δημιουργίας με φθίνουσα σειρά με όριο 20. Δύο ξεχωριστά ευρετήρια δεν αρκούν: μετά το φιλτράρισμα, ο Postgres εξακολουθεί να ταξινομεί το αποτέλεσμα ξεχωριστά.
Ένα σύνθετο ευρετήριο και στις δύο στήλες ταυτόχρονα — πελάτης συν ημερομηνία με φθίνουσα σειρά — καλύπτει το φίλτρο και την ταξινόμηση σε ένα πέρασμα. Φτιάξε ένα ευρετήριο με όνομα orders_customer_created_idx στο orders, όπου η πρώτη στήλη είναι customer_id και η δεύτερη created_at με φθίνουσα σειρά.
Συνδεθείτε για να δείτε το ιστορικό υποβολών
ΣύνδεσηΣυνδεθείτε για να χρησιμοποιήσετε τον AI Mentor
Σύνδεση